This intriguing comic dives into the quirky world of Daniel Clowes, who brings a unique narrative style and striking visuals to the table. With its debut in October 1989, it quickly carved out a niche for itself among mature readers, showcasing stories that often blend dark humor with poignant reflections on modern life.
Clowes' artistry shines throughout, capturing the emotions and quirks of his characters in a way that feels both relatable and distinctly offbeat. Each issue presents a fresh exploration of themes that resonate deeply, inviting readers into a realm where the ordinary meets the absurd.
With a blend of satire and thoughtful commentary, this comic not only entertains but also encourages introspection. Readers will find themselves drawn into the striking illustrations and compelling narratives that challenge conventional storytelling and push the boundaries of the comic medium.
